<?xml version="1.0" encoding="utf-8"?> <xmlindex> <group> <id>main</id> <title>Lista de Tutoriais</title> <keyword>all</keyword> <page> <id>home</id> <title>Site de Documentação</title> <summary>Site de documentação do XMLNuke.</summary> </page> </group> <group> <id>whytouse</id> <title>Por que usar o XMLNuke?</title> <keyword>whytouse_key</keyword> <page> <id>whytouse_1</id> <title>Por que usar o XMLNuke?</title> <summary>Descreve as principais vantagens ao utilizar o XMLNuke</summary> </page> <page> <id>whytouse_2</id> <title>CaracterÃsticas e Vantagens ao usar o XMLNuke</title> <summary>Este artigo demonstra as caracterÃsticas e vantagens de se utilizar o XMLNuke</summary> </page> <page> <id>whytouse_3</id> <title>Explore o poder do XML com o XMLNuke</title> <summary>Veja em exemplos o poder de utilizar o XML com o XMLNuke ao desenvolver aplicações WEB</summary> </page> </group> <group> <id>xmlnuke_concepts</id> <title>Fundamentos para o XMLNuke</title> <keyword>key_xmlnukeconcepts</keyword> <page> <id>fund_1</id> <title>Conceitos Iniciais</title> <summary>Conceitos Básicos para a Programação através da Utilização do XMLNuke</summary> </page> <page> <id>fund_2</id> <title>A classe Context</title> <summary>A sua utilização e importância para o XMLNuke</summary> </page> <page> <id>fund_3</id> <title>A classe FilenameProcessor</title> <summary>Como acessar arquivos através do XMLNuke</summary> </page> <page> <id>fund_4</id> <title>A classe LanguageCollection</title> <summary>Utilizar um dicionário de palavras para auxiliar na internacionalização dos módulos</summary> </page> <page> <id>fund_5</id> <title>Anydataset e acesso a dados</title> <summary>Como utilizar o Iterator e variações do Anydataset para acessar os diversos tipos de dados</summary> </page> <page> <id>fund_6</id> <title>O NameSpace Util</title> <summary>As classes de Utilidade do XMLNuke para manipular arquivos e XML.</summary> </page> <page> <id>directorystructure</id> <title>Estrutura de Diretórios</title> <summary>Como o XML organiza os arquivos dentro das pastas.</summary> </page> </group> <group> <id>createmodules</id> <title>Criando Módulos de Usuários</title> <keyword>createmodules</keyword> <page> <id>creatingmodule_2</id> <title>Noções Iniciais</title> <summary>Criando módulos de usuário com o XMLNuke ? Considerações Iniciais</summary> </page> <page> <id>creatingmodule_3</id> <title>XmlFormCollection e ContextValue</title> <summary>Aprenda a trabalhar com XmlFormCollection e os métodos de Contexto.</summary> </page> <page> <id>creatingmodule_4</id> <title>XmlEditList</title> <summary>Aprenda como usar o XmlEditList</summary> </page> <page> <id>createmodule_5</id> <title>ProcessPageStateBase</title> <summary>Faça telas completas de cadastro (inclusão, alteração e exclusão) em poucos minutos.</summary> </page> </group> <group> <id>auth</id> <title>Módulos Seguros no XMLNuke</title> <keyword>key_auth</keyword> <page> <id>auth_1</id> <title>Como funciona a validação de módulos seguros?</title> <summary>Como funciona o processo de validação e acesso a modulos que requerem autenticação de usuário</summary> </page> <page> <id>auth_2</id> <title>Criando Usuários e Associando Papéis</title> <summary>Como criar um usuário e associar um papel a ele. Detalhes internos de como um usuário é armazenado e como customizar o seu repositório de usuários.</summary> </page> <page> <id>auth_3</id> <title>Como configurar um módulo?</title> <summary>Como configurar um módulo para que o mesmo requeira autenticação e como definir o papel que esse módulo suporta. Técnicas para personalização da rotina de autenticação.</summary> </page> <page> <id>auth_4</id> <title>Criando seu próprio módulo de Login</title> <summary>Como criar o seu próprio módulo de login para efetuar validações de acesso personalizadas. </summary> </page> <page> <id>auth_5</id> <title>Como fazer seu próprio mecanismo de validação</title> <summary>Descreve como criar o seu próprio mecanismo de autenticação, seja através de papéis ou não.</summary> </page> </group> <group> <id>bdref</id> <title>Acessando Banco de Dados</title> <keyword>bdref</keyword> <page> <id>bd_1</id> <title>Configurando a Conexão ao Banco de Dados</title> <summary>Como o XMLNuke conecta ao banco de dados e como configurar a conexão para acessar.</summary> </page> <page> <id>bd_2</id> <title>Conectando através do BDDataSet</title> <summary>Descreve como conectar ao banco de dados através de uma conexão feita com o BDDataSet</summary> </page> <page> <id>db_3</id> <title>A interface IIterator e os objetos de acesso a dados padronizado</title> <summary>O método padronizado de acessar qualquer fonte de dados através da interface IIterator e os objetos de acesso a dados existentes no XMLNuke</summary> </page> </group> <group> <id>technicalref</id> <title>Referencial Técnico</title> <keyword>technicalref</keyword> <page> <id>technicalref_2</id> <title>A Interface IModule</title> <summary>Métodos existentes na Interface IModule</summary> </page> <page> <id>technicalref_3</id> <title>Repositório de Dados - AnyDataSet</title> <summary>Repositório de Dados - AnyDataSet</summary> </page> <page> <id>ref_upload</id> <title>Upload de Documentos</title> <summary>Como fazer o Upload de Documentos usando o XMLNuke</summary> </page> <page> <id>ref_inputgroup</id> <title>Agrupando entrada de dados no XMLNuke</title> <summary>Como fazer uso do XmlInputGroup para melhorar a forma de entrada de dados nos seus formulários.</summary> </page> <page> <id>ref_jsvalidator</id> <title>Validação personalizada em JavaScript</title> <summary>Como validar de forma personalizada uma conjunto de entrada de dados.</summary> </page> <page> <id>ref_addjs</id> <title>Adicionando pedaços de código JavaScript</title> <summary>Como adicionar pedaço de código JavaScript no seu código para interagir com o documento formado.</summary> </page> <page> <id>ref_customxmldocs</id> <title>Criando seus próprios objetos XML</title> <summary>Como criar os seus próprios objetos XML</summary> </page> <page> <id>ref_internationalization</id> <title>Internacionalização com o XMLNuke.</title> <summary>Como tornar seus documentos e módulos Internacionais.</summary> </page> <page> <id>ref_events</id> <title>Processando Eventos no Clique do Botão.</title> <summary>Processando Eventos no Clique do Botão.</summary> </page> <page> <id>ref_bindparam</id> <title>Definindo automaticamente valores de Propriedades.</title> <summary>Definindo automaticamente valores de Propriedades.</summary> </page> </group> <group> <id>analysis</id> <title>Análise e Projeto</title> <keyword>key_analysis</keyword> <page> <id>analysis</id> <title>Análise e Projeto com o XMLNuke</title> <summary>Dicas para Análise e Projeto de aplicações utilizando o framework XMLNuke</summary> </page> <page> <id>implsolution</id> <title>Implementando a solução.</title> <summary>Dicas de como implementar uma solução usando o XMLNuke.</summary> </page> <page> <id>creatingapp_php</id> <title>Criando um aplicação XMLNuke em PHP</title> <summary>Sugestão de criação de projetos com XMLNuke com a engine em PHP5</summary> </page> <page> <id>creatingapp_csharp</id> <title>Criando um aplicação XMLNuke em CSharp</title> <summary>Sugestão de criação de projetos com XMLNuke com a engine em CSharp</summary> </page> <page> <id>buildrelease</id> <title>Construindo um pacote XMLNuke</title> <summary>Como construir um pacote XMLNuke diretamente dos fontes do XMLNuke</summary> </page> </group> <group> <id>installing</id> <title>Instalando o XMLNuke</title> <keyword>key_installing</keyword> <page> <id>install_windows_csharp</id> <title>Instalando o XMLNuke CSharp no Windows</title> <summary>Tutorial passo a passo de instalar o XMLNuke CSharp no Windows.</summary> </page> <page> <id>install_windows_php</id> <title>Instalando o XMLNuke PHP5 no Windows</title> <summary>Tutorial passo a passo de como instalar o XMLNuke PHP5 no Windows.</summary> </page> <page> <id>install_ubuntu_csharp</id> <title>Instalando o Xmlnuke CSharp no Ubuntu(Gutsy)/Debian/Linux</title> <summary>Como instalar o Xmlnuke CSharp no Ubuntu(Gutsy)/Debian/Linux.</summary> </page> </group> <group> <id>xsl</id> <title>Criando os seus Layouts com o XMLNuke</title> <keyword>key_xsl</keyword> <page> <id>xsl_p01</id> <title>Criando Layouts com o XMLNuke</title> <summary>Como criar layouts visuais para os documentos produzidos com o XMLNuke.</summary> </page> <page> <id>xsl_p02</id> <title>Criando Snippets Estruturais</title> <summary>Como criar os Snippets Estruturais</summary> </page> <page> <id>xsl_p03</id> <title>Criando Snippets de Template</title> <summary>Como criar os Snippets de Templates</summary> </page> </group> </xmlindex>